Output bf03bbb508243ac737a8d0df90e985354e3c126055a7432136329f0d44eeb442:1

value
22420317
script pubkey
OP_HASH160 OP_PUSHBYTES_20 48c9465db523f66e21881361c113bb6e3d7c14e4 OP_EQUAL
address
38KshBJiwDTPe74LfcNjcxzZqR7c4YPpCP
transaction
bf03bbb508243ac737a8d0df90e985354e3c126055a7432136329f0d44eeb442
confirmations
371762
spent
true